Biografilm Festival
LocationBologna, Italy
Established2005
Founded byAndrea Romeo
Artistic directorAndrea Romeo

The Biografilm Festival is an annual film festival, held since 2005, in Bologna, Italy.[1][2][3] Journalist and film producer Andrea Romeo was its founder, and directed the festival for its first fifteen years. He announced he would be succeeded by Leena Pasanen at the 2021 festival.[4]

The festival's offerings are confined to biographical films, and is often characterized as an "International Celebration of Lives".[1][2][3] Offerings include both documentaries, and feature films, like Judy the fictional recreation of a period of the life of Judy Garland, which had its Italian premiere at the 2020 Festival.[5]

Werner Herzog attended the 2019 festival to receive a career honour.[2] Diane Weyermann, of Participant Media, known for a long career of directing, producing and promoting documentary films, received the Making it Real Award.[1]
